BR, Jani. > > The goal is to validate that the display HW can reach the DC6 power > state. There is no HW DC6 residency counter (and there wasn't such > a counter earlier either), so an alternative way is required. According > to the HW team the display driver has programmed everything correctly in > order to allow the DC6 power state if the DC5 power state is reached > (indicated by the HW DC5 residency counter incrementing) and DC6 is > enabled by the driver. > > Driver could take a snapshot of the DC5 residency counter right > after it enables DC6 (dc5_residency_start) and increment the SW > DC6 residency counter right before it disables DC6 or when user space > reads the DC6 counter. So the driver would update the counter at these > two points in the following way: > dc6_residency_counter += dc5_current_count - dc5_start_count > > v2: Update the discription.
